What the heck? – Splash Cars Review

What the heck is the goal in this game? Played a few times, deleted.
Review by The real dennbert on Splash Cars.

All Splash Cars Reviews


Other Reviews

Game
Hahhdsjjs

Love this game
Joe blow 2005

Great Game but...
Nike dude 461

It's a good game...
Ragamuffin 00802

It alright
Westsidemaster a